Freigeben über


QueryRequest Klasse

Beschreibt eine abfrage, die ausgeführt werden soll.

Alle erforderlichen Parameter müssen aufgefüllt werden, um an Azure senden zu können.

Vererbung
QueryRequest

Konstruktor

QueryRequest(*, query: str, subscriptions: List[str] | None = None, management_groups: List[str] | None = None, options: QueryRequestOptions | None = None, facets: List[FacetRequest] | None = None, **kwargs)

Parameter

subscriptions
list[str]
Erforderlich

Azure-Abonnements, für die die Abfrage ausgeführt werden soll.

management_groups
list[str]
Erforderlich

Azure-Verwaltungsgruppen, für die die Abfrage ausgeführt werden soll. Beispiel: [ 'mg1', 'mg2' ].

query
str
Erforderlich

Erforderlich. Die Ressourcenabfrage.

options
QueryRequestOptions
Erforderlich

Die Optionen für die Abfrageauswertung.

facets
list[FacetRequest]
Erforderlich

Ein Array von Facetanforderungen, die für das Abfrageergebnis berechnet werden sollen.